Technical snapshot

Typical material system
Typical engineering options compare molded polymer handle and shaft with metal support with textile lure; the final system is confirmed by specification and sample.
Typical process route
A typical route covers material preparation, handle and shaft forming plus lure preparation, assembly, inspection and retail packing.
Key buyer decision
The buyer should define play radius, shaft response, connector retention and lure format before material and process selection.

Material options

Material comparison

Tactile response and structural behaviorCleaning access, moisture behavior and wear pointsTooling or fabrication complexity, assembly count and pack volume
Material selectionTypical material systemTrade-offs
molded polymer handle and shaftmolded polymer handle and shaft is a typical option when integrated grip styling and controlled flexibility are priorities.
  • Molded styling supports repeatable geometry, while long slender parts require straightness and gate review.
  • Flexibility can be tuned by section geometry, while repeated bending zones require sampling.
metal support with textile luremetal support with textile lure is a typical option when spring response and varied lure texture are priorities.
  • Metal changes spring response, while cut ends and connector interfaces need controlled finishing.
  • Textile lures broaden color and motion, while seams and attachment points become inspection priorities.

Design for manufacturing

  • Avoid abrupt stiffness changes where the shaft enters the handle or connector.
  • Provide controlled retention and smooth exposed interfaces at every attachment.
  • Design replaceable lures with a clear change action and captured connector.

06

Quality controls

Risk
Weak attachment may allow the lure or connector to separate.
Control point
Define a repeatable pull check against representative assembled samples.
Risk
Burrs or protruding ends may create poor handling surfaces.
Control point
Inspect every exposed transition and cut zone visually and by touch.
Risk
Shaft response or lure motion may vary between lots.
Control point
Compare deflection and motion with a retained approved reference under a defined setup.

Buyer FAQ

Can the reference image confirm the final material or construction?

No. The options shown are development references. Final material, construction, testing and compliance requirements are confirmed through the approved specification and sample.

What should be evaluated in a teaser sample?

Review grip comfort, shaft response, attachment retention and lure motion in the intended supervised play pattern.
